> Here are some of the initial (and very interesting) results (core 2
macbook
> running AVLinux):
> Using 2 qsynth engines, each containting multiple soundfonts (around
~200
> MB), at higher speeds (above 360 BPM), fluidsynth (qsynth in this
case)
> crashes with this error in the qjackctl messages window:
> 
> subgraph starting at qsynth timed out (subgraph_wait_fd=32, status =
0,
> state = Finished, pollret = 0 revents = 0x0)
> 
> Sometimes, not just qsynth, but other applications, such as jack-rack
or
> rosegarden also crash with the same error.
> 
> So not only does fluidsynth itself crash, it can potentially drag down
the
> whole ship with it!
> 
> To answer Lee's question, yes and no. Most of the times, I can restart
the
> qsynth engines and everything's back to normal, but occasionally, I
have to
> restart jackd itself.
> 
> 
> For some soundfonts (including my "bread and butter" ones :( ),
running the
> loop at 720 BPM guarantees an (almost) instant crash, within around a
> second.
> 
> 
> Yes, the crash corresponds to cpu usage spikes of ~50% (at least).
> 
> Of course, the stress test is unreasonably demanding, but eventually,
that
> kind of extreme stress will be encountered. For a live musician, an
> application that cannot deal with it is simply unreliable. Bottomline:
Using
> soundfonts on linux system for a live performance is a bad idea.

> On the other hand, I ran the same thing against ~900 MB piano sample
on
> Linuxsampler. Perfectly stable at 720 BPM.
> Of course, I can't percieve dropped notes, and there are no xruns
reported,
> but still.. it doesn't crash!!! (This ties in with Dominic's
observation of
> 'better' performance of LInuxsampler vis-a-vis Fluidsynth).

This sounds like a conclusion put forward by a computer programmer who
is totally ignorant of any form of musical aesthetic. Fluidsynth does
not have a disk streaming feature while linuxsampler does. This does not
